In a disturbing incident that has raised eyebrows in Abilene, a local woman has come forward alleging that she was photographed without her consent. The incident, which has sparked a wave of concern among residents, highlights the growing issue of privacy violations in public spaces.
According to the report filed with the Abilene Police Department, the woman claims she was at a local park when she noticed a stranger taking photos of her. She immediately confronted the individual, who allegedly denied any wrongdoing. However, the woman remains convinced that her privacy was violated and has urged authorities to investigate the matter further.
This incident brings to light the broader issue of consent and privacy in the digital age. With smartphones and cameras becoming ubiquitous, the risk of unauthorized photography has increased significantly. Victims often feel powerless, as such acts are difficult to prove and prosecute.
